09-07
18

iframe scrolling =no 实现动态变化

如果把scrolling ="yes"的话,当然就可以动态随着内容的多少而改变了,这时会出现滚动条。但是如果iframe控件位于屏幕右边,如果网页的高度又很高的话,就会出现两个滚动条,一个是Iframe自已的,一个是屏幕的,这样很不友好!所以应该把iframe的滚动条去掉,如下scrolling ="no",但是这样做又会带来一个问题,多余的内容会被自动隐藏!

这种问题的解决方案:

如下<iframe frameborder="0" src ="main.aspx" scrolling ="no" name="main" width="690px" ></iframe>

在main.aspx页中的<body onload="parent.document.all.main.style.height=window.document.body.scrollHeight">

就OKK了

不行可以找我!


文章来自: 本站原创
引用通告: 查看所有引用 | 我要引用此文章
Tags: iframe 自动调整
相关日志:
评论: 0 | 引用: 0 | 查看次数: 288
发表评论
昵 称:
密 码: 游客发言不需要密码.
内 容:
验证码: 验证码
选 项:
虽然发表评论不用注册,但是为了保护您的发言权,建议您注册帐号.
字数限制 1000 字 | UBB代码 开启 | [img]标签 关闭